Another mode of skin-brain crosstalk involves the combined neural signals from the preoptic hypothalamus and peripheral nerves that together trigger eccrine sweat glands (Stowers and Liberles, 2016). Signals from the brain to the skin include thermoregulation, sweat-gland function, blood flow, adnexal functions (Roosterman et al., 2006), and hair graying (Zhang et al., 2020). Sensory signals from the skin to the brain include temperature, touch, pain, stretch, itch, and vibration; they are sensed by skin receptors that transfer the stimuli via nerve fibers directly to the brain (Roosterman et al., 2006). All skin layers are innervated by sensory, sympathetic, and parasympathetic nerve fibers that relay signals to the brain and receive cues from it (Slominski et al., 2012). UVB exposure via the eye activates the hypothalamopituitary proopiomelanocortin system, which is upstream of the HPA and HPG axes (Hiramoto et al., 2003). In this regard, all studies that sampled blood more frequently than every 30 min 40, 78, 79 or restricted sleep to 5.5 h/night or less 40, 57, 78, 79, 83, 84 reported that sleep restriction increased afternoon cortisol. Whereas 6 studies reported increased afternoon cortisol with sleep restriction 40, 57, 78, 79, 83, 84, only 3 studies reported no change 9, 80, 81, and none reported a decrease. Twenty four-hour studies are essential because cortisol levels at specific times, particularly the late afternoon or early evening, are important for metabolic health. Two separate hydroxylation reactions occur to create the active form of vitamin D, 1,25-dihydroxyvitamin D (1,25(OH)D). After thermal isomerization to form cholecalciferol, the molecule is then called vitamin D3. Ultraviolet-B (UVB) radiation, a shorter wavelength, opens the B ring of the steroid and forms previtamin D3. Fish oil and omega-3 PUFA have been shown to diminish PGE2 production 36, 37, and the administration of 6 g/d DHA abolished endotoxin-stimulated mononuclear cell production of PGE2 . The ingestion of omega-3 PUFAs from fish oil has been shown to reduce the membrane levels of arachidonic acid and decrease concomitantly the potential arachidonic acid synthesis of eicosanoids 34, 35.
